Transaction 8573239fd16dfc03f4b7bc4f9a141b92eed8fc5107f660553cddb01d30796616

1 Input
2 Outputs
  • 8573239fd16dfc03f4b7bc4f9a141b92eed8fc5107f660553cddb01d30796616:0
  • value  173913
    address  35KjcKojo1nJS6QtZ4Tzpy5gNR6KTJmJmV
  • 8573239fd16dfc03f4b7bc4f9a141b92eed8fc5107f660553cddb01d30796616:1
  • value  3614622
    address  3L3LzjeJuN4XjhnvmyMZSDAb8Au9FdqAuU